Global Shipping Costs Decline as Port Congestions Ease

Introduction to Global Shipping Trends
The recent upheaval in global shipping is beginning to stabilize.
Current State of Freight Costs
With transportation costs on the decline, freight rates are nearing pre-Corona levels. This offers opportunities for businesses to reduce shipping expenses.
Port Congestion Easing
Furthermore, the bottlenecks at major ports are beginning to clear, paving the way for a smoother flow of goods.
